(NASDAQ:TMC) announced the findings of two new economic studies that value its polymetallic nodule projects at a total of $23.6 billion in net present value. According to the NORI-D Project’s Pre-Feasibility Study, the world’s first deep-sea mineral reserves contain 51 Mt of probable reserves, with an after-tax net present value (NPV) of $5.5 billion and an internal rate of return (IRR) of 27%. A steady-state production of 97 ktpa nickel, 2,389 ktpa manganese, 70 ktpa copper, and 7.4 ktpa cobalt is anticipated by TMC the metals company Inc. (NASDAQ:TMC) starting in 2031, with 43% EBITDA margins. Commercial production is scheduled for Q4 2027, subject to US approval.
